On Mar 28, 2012, at 4:31 PM, Phil Frost wrote:
> I'm attempting to direct my queue logs at a PostgreSQL table, and seeing this error in the asterisk console:
>
> config.c:2256 find_engine: Realtime mapping for 'queue_log' found to engine 'odbc', but the engine is not available
>
> However, everything I know how to check indicates the odbc engine is available. I can't find any more verbose description of the error from Asterisk, so I'm unsure how to proceed.
Well, after making a debug build and stepping through the source I solved it. It wasn't apparent to this neophyte that there's res_odbc.so, and then there's res_*config*_odbc.so, which is set to noload in the default modules.conf.
